We are currently recruiting Religious Education Teachers for a range of secondary schools across Oldham. With both full-time and part-time positions available, these opportunities are suitable for experienced teachers, Early Career Teachers (ECTs), and education professionals seeking long-term or permanent roles within supportive school communities.
The successful candidate will be confident teaching Religious Education across Key Stages 3 and 4, with some opportunities available at Key Stage 5. You will create stimulating lessons that challenge and support learners of all abilities while maintaining high expectations for behaviour, engagement, and achievement. The ability to build positive relationships with students and contribute to the wider life of the school will be highly valued.
We welcome applications from qualified teachers holding QTS, QTLS, or an equivalent recognised teaching qualification. Candidates should possess strong subject knowledge, excellent communication skills, and a commitment to delivering an engaging and inclusive learning experience.
